If the concern is contamination or potential contamination of groundwater, the ultimate outcome of a modeler s work is the prediction of solute concentrations in space and time. A typical problem is to determine what will happen to a particular toxic chemical [Pg.12]

Although the general questions outlined above remain the same, answers are sought for different purposes or under different regulatory contexts (e.g., National Research Council, 1990)  [Pg.13]

All these questions concern the movement of regulated chemicals in groundwater. Collectively, they are referred to as the fate and transport problem . Because geochemical reactions affect solute concentrations and their variations in space and time, the need for geochemical modeling is obvious. [Pg.13]


After donning the outer dosimeter or clothing, the volunteer will then put on his/her socks and shoes. Usually clean, unworn socks are provided to avoid crosscontamination of the inner dosimeter with the socks from prior workdays. New shoes are also provided to the volunteer, again to avoid cross-contamination issues. On occasion, regular pre-worn shoes and socks may be used for the volunteer if crosscontamination of samples is not an issue. [Pg.1001]

Region 9 of the U.S. Environmental Protection Agency (ERA) first became aware of potential contamination issues surrounding perchlorate in 1985, when perchlorate was detected in a monitoring well at concentrations of up to 2.6 parts per million (ppm). By 1999, perchlorate releases had been confirmed in 15 slates. Research is ongoing to determine Ihe risks associated with perchlorate contamination. [Pg.911]

A total of 65 ochre samples recovered from a range of excavated contexts at Jiskairumoko were analyzed by INAA (Table II). Ochre samples were recovered as both singular lumps and powdered material. Only ochre masses were analyzed to prevent any possible contamination issues. Samples ranged in color from yellow to dark brown, with varying shades of red and red-brown in between. These color variations may indicate differing iron concentrations or particle sizes, and may be due to inherent impurities in the mineral (47) or heat treatment. Table II lists the examined samples with Munsell values. [Pg.487]

Field blanks—field blanks are performed by passing a volume of contaminant-free water through all processing equipment that an environmental sample would contact, including filtration, addition of preservative, transfer to the sample container in the field and shipping to the laboratory with field samples. The results of field blanks can be used to assess contamination issues associated with processing and transporting the sample. [Pg.50]

The CBER guidance documents state that item 15 of the BLA should be composed of three principal sections that provide information describing establishment standards and Good Manufacturing Practices (GMP) controls in place for the manufacture of the product. The three principal sections are (a) General Information, (b) Specific Systems, and (c) Contamination/Cross-Contamination Issues. [Pg.183]

Ah ex situ methods discussed above have one important aspect in common. As in microelectronic applications, contamination issues are of extreme importance in catalysis. Ah ex situ preparation steps, which involve additions of resist layers, liftoff steps, etc., constitute potential contamination risks. This problem is shared with self-assembly methods, which usually involve some organic carrier of the inorganic nanoparticles to be deposited. [Pg.281]

As mass spectrometers are relatively expensive, the exhaust gas of three or more bioreactors is typically directed to a single analyzer. This is possible because the offgas analysis is done outside the bioreactors themselves. However, the multiplexing of the streams results in added complexity with regard to sample handling and routing, particularly if concerns of cross contamination need be addressed.
